Assets increased by 141% from Rs 30.81 crore (2021) to Rs 74.18 crore (2026) in just 5 years — a gain of Rs 43.37 crore. This is highly unusual for an 87-year-old pensioner. More concerning: Liabilities increased from Rs 0 to Rs 15.31 crore while movable assets more than doubled from Rs 8.49 crore to Rs 18.45 crore. Additionally, he faces a pending disproportionate assets case for allegedly amassing Rs 3.92 crore disproportionate to known income during 1996-2001, with Madras High Court ordering trial proceedings (currently stayed by Supreme Court).

Affidavit shows 9 criminal cases with charges mostly related to unlawful assembly and public nuisance. However, web search reveals a serious disproportionate assets case from 2002 not clearly reflected in the criminal disclosures. Madras High Court quashed his discharge in this case, ordering trial for allegedly amassing assets worth over Rs 3.92 crore disproportionate to known income during his tenure as Public Works Minister (1996-2001). Supreme Court has stayed trial proceedings pending appeal. Additionally, he was implicated in a Rs 11.48 crore cash seizure case linked to DMK's Vellore candidate in 2021.

Political History
1971 - First elected to Tamil Nadu Assembly from Katpadi (DMK), defeating INC(O) candidate by 16,568 votes with 57.79% vote share
1977 - Won from Ranipet (DMK) with 43.53% votes, defeating Independent candidate by 15,297 votes
1980 - Won from Ranipet (DMK) with 53.70% votes, defeating AIADMK by 7,254 votes
1984 - Lost from Katpadi to AIADMK candidate (39.62% vs 57.08%)
1989 - Won from Katpadi (DMK) with 43.41% votes, defeating AIADMK by 19,837 votes
1991 - Lost from Katpadi to AIADMK candidate (33.02% vs 56.43%)
1996 - Won from Katpadi (DMK) with 61.20% votes, defeating AIADMK by 41,007 votes; served as Public Works Minister (1996-2001)
2001 - Won from Katpadi (DMK) with 49.47% votes, defeating PMK by 8,002 votes
2002 - Disproportionate assets case filed alleging accumulation of Rs 3.92 crore beyond known income during 1996-2001 ministerial tenure
2006 - Won from Katpadi (DMK) with 49.55% votes, defeating AIADMK by 35,147 votes
2011 - Won from Katpadi (DMK) with 49.55% votes, defeating AIADMK by 2,973 votes
2016 - Won from Katpadi (DMK) with 50.90% votes, defeating AIADMK by 23,946 votes
2020 - Appointed General Secretary of DMK on September 9
2021 - Won from Katpadi (DMK) with 45.71% votes, defeating AIADMK by narrow margin of 746 votes; appointed Water Resources Minister and Leader of the House
2021 - Implicated in Rs 11.48 crore cash seizure case linked to DMK's Vellore candidate
2024 - Madras High Court quashes discharge in disproportionate assets case, orders trial; Supreme Court later stays proceedings
2026 - Contesting from Katpadi for potential 11th win and 13th legislative term
Achievements
• Won 10 out of 12 Assembly elections spanning five decades (1971-2021), demonstrating sustained electoral success and constituency loyalty
• Currently serves as Water Resources Minister in M.K. Stalin government, overseeing critical infrastructure for Tamil Nadu
• Holds key position as Leader of the House in Tamil Nadu Legislative Assembly, managing legislative business
• Served as DMK General Secretary since 2020, playing crucial role in party organization and strategy
• Close confidant of both M. Karunanidhi and M.K. Stalin, indicating trust and influence within DMK's top leadership
Duraimurugan commands respect as a veteran politician with five decades of experience and deep DMK loyalty, particularly among elderly voters in Katpadi. However, critics highlight his narrow 2021 victory margin (746 votes), allegations that he primarily resides in Chennai with insufficient attention to constituency needs, and pending corruption cases that have damaged his reputation.
